My Plymouth idles really low and if i make multiple stops it will die out but it starts up every time it has two codes one is an egr failure and the other is the oxygen sensor is there a possible leak or something else that is wrong

There's a lot of different codes related to both of those sensors. We have to know the exact code numbers to know which circuit or system to diagnose. Also need to know the engine size when talking about engine problems. Was the battery recently disconnected?
